Understanding the Core Gameplay Loop
At its heart, the game presented is remarkably straightforward. Players place a wager on each round, and watch as a virtual airplane begins to ascend. As the airplane gains altitude, a multiplier increases, representing the potential return on their initial bet. The longer the airplane flies, the higher the multiplier climbs, and consequently, the larger the potential payout. However, there’s a significant catch: at any point during the flight, the airplane could disappear from the screen, resulting in a loss of the wager.
Therefore, the central challenge lies in determining the optimal moment to “cash out” – to claim your winnings before the airplane vanishes. The decision is often a delicate balance between greed and caution. Players who cash out too early might miss out on significantly higher multipliers, while those who wait too long risk losing their entire stake. This dynamic creates inherent tension and excitement.
The game often incorporates an auto-cashout feature, allowing players to pre-set a desired multiplier at which their bet will automatically be cashed out. This can be a valuable tool for managing risk and ensuring that players secure at least some return on their investment. Mastering this method is key to a beneficial experience.

The Psychology of the Game: Managing Emotions
The fast-paced nature of the game and the allure of potentially large payouts can trigger strong emotions, such as excitement, greed, and disappointment. It’s crucial to remain rational and avoid making impulsive decisions based on these emotions. Letting your emotions dictates your actions, might be costly.
One common pitfall is the “gambler’s fallacy” – the belief that past results influence future outcomes. Each round is independent of the others, and the airplane’s flight path is entirely random. It’s essential to recognize this and avoid attempting to predict future outcomes based on previous results. Accepting the randomness of the game is important to making profitable decisions.
Developing a cool and collected demeanor can significantly improve your decision-making ability. Avoid chasing losses and resist the temptation to increase your bets in an attempt to recoup previous losses. Remaining objective and adhering to your chosen strategy is critical.
